연구실 소개
김세익 교수의 연구실은 고도로 진행된 난소암의 예후 요인과 생물학적 기전을 규명하는 데 초점을 맞추고 있습니다. 특히 유전적 변이(예: BRCA 돌연변이), 체성분(근육량, 비만), 체내 염증 반응 등이 난소암 환자의 생존에 미치는 영향을 다각도로 분석하고 있으며, 혈액에서 추출한 박테리아 유래 외소체를 활용한 조기 진단 모델 개발에도 주력하고 있습니다. 이는 개인화된 치료 전략 수립과 예후 예측에 기여할 임상적 의의를 지닙니다.

The incidence of EOC is increasing in Korea. Among the histologic subtypes, the incidence of clear cell carcinoma has increased markedly across all age groups since 1999.

Sexuality was not impaired in ovarian cancer survivors who were without evidence of disease after primary treatment and having sexual activities, compared with healthy women, whereas social functioning and financial status did deteriorate. Prospective cohort studies are needed.

A significant pathologic discrepancy was observed between CDB and LEEP results in women with cytologic HSILs. The diagnostic inaccuracy of CDB increased in those ≥50 years of age.
We successfully developed nomograms predicting treatment response and prognosis of patients with EOC. These nomograms are expected to be useful in clinical practice and designing clinical trials.
BACKGROUND: The use of hyperthermic intraperitoneal chemotherapy (HIPEC) after cytoreductive surgery has been extensively studied in patients with peritoneal carcinomatosis from various malignancies. However, the effectiveness of HIPEC for ovarian cancer is still controversial. Therefore, we performed this meta-analysis to identify patients with ovarian cancer who can obtain survival benefit from HIPEC.
